About Net Profit Margin at Comfort Systems USA (FIX)
According to Comfort Systems USA's latest reported financial statements, the company's latest reported net margin is 12.1%. Net profit margin is net income divided by revenue — the bottom-line share of each sales dollar that remains after all costs, including operating expenses, interest, and taxes. It is the most comprehensive profitability ratio, though it can swing on one-off items, so read it alongside the multi-year trend below.

Comfort Systems USA (FIX) most recent annual net margin stands at 11.23% (2025) – expanded 3.8 percentage points year-over-year.
2025 marks the peak net margin at 11.23%, with the historical low of -26.18% recorded in 2002.
